动画作品制作好后,就要拿来使用,怎么发布到想要的位置也是动画制作者比较关心的问题。这一节,我们讲述怎样将制作好的动画内容发布到想要的地方。对制作好的内容,可能的使用场景主要有以下三种:直接导出;发布到Mugeda CDN;上传到你自己的或者第三方的服务器上。

直接导出到本地,并部署在其他地方。点击工具栏上的导出按钮,或者点击菜单栏的File\导出\动画,就可以把动画包的ZIP文件下载到本地,解压缩后就是动画包的文件夹。然后你可以部署到其他地方。

导出的动画包的内容如下图,

根据制作的动画内容的不同,动画包的内容也会有所不同。根据动画有没有使用脚本,主要有两种类型。

包类型1,适用于用户创建了脚本,或者带有动画控制(包括帧跳转,例如gotoAndPlay、gotoAndPause、next frame、previous frame)的动画内容。这种类型的包内容如下图,包括了资源文件(如图像)、动画数据、用户创建的脚本、HTML文件(用于浏览或者基于iframe的标签)、Loader用于基于脚本标签、Mugeda公共库文件。

包类型2,适用于用户没有创建脚本,或简单动画控制除了帧跳转(例如,暂停、播放)的普通Mugeda动画内容。这种类型的包内容如下图,包括了资源文件,CSS样式文件(多个文件中只有一个匹配浏览器类型的文件会被传输和使用),HTML文件,Loader文件(用于基于脚本标签),Mugeda公共库文件。

导出并部署Mugeda内容步骤:

•导出内容包

•上传整个包,并获得上传路径的URL,例如http://www.server.com/path/

•创建基于脚本或基于iframe的广告标签

基于脚本的广告标签如下,

基于iframe的广告标签如下,

<iframe

src="http://www.server.com/path/index.html?key1=value1&key2=value2&mugeda_click_link=%ELINK%" width="320" height="50" marginwidth="0" marginheight="0" frameborder="0" scrolling="no">

</iframe>

发布到Mugeda CDN步骤:

•发布并部署一个创意到Mugeda CDN

•获取在Mugeda CDN上的URL,用来创建脚本或iframe广告标签

关于发布到Mugeda CDN的更多细节请联系Mugeda。

上传到第三方服务器步骤

•导出的Mugeda内容包可以被上传至所需的服务器,并使用URL创建广告标签

•可选:对于白标签客户,按照共同达成的协议Mugeda可以直接上传包到指定服务器。

关于上传到第三方服务器的更多细节请联系Mugeda。

总结,做好的mugeda作品可以有三种方式发布使用:直接导出并部署;发布到Mugeda CDN;上传到你自己的或者第三方的服务器上。对这三种方式,你可以根据自己的需要选择适合自己的方式。下一节,我们将要讲述Mugeda API。通过Mugega API你可以编写脚本代码控制动画作品,来实现一些复杂的动画。

[Mugeda HTML5技术教程之10]发布内容的更多相关文章

  1. [Mugeda HTML5技术教程之2] Mugeda HTML5富媒体平台简介

    [Mugeda HTML5技术教程之2] Mugeda HTML5动画平台简介 摘要:Mugeda提供基于云的平台,供开发人员和设计人员快速的开发.发布和统计基于HTML5的,包含丰富动画和交互的移动 ...

  2. [Mugeda HTML5技术教程之16]案例分析:制作跨屏互动游戏

    本节我们将要做一个跨屏互动应用的案例分析,该应用时给一家商场做活动使用的,是一个跨屏爱消除游戏.PC端页面显示在连接在PC的大屏幕上,参与活动的玩家可以用自己的手机扫描PC端页面上的二维码,连接成功后 ...

  3. [Mugeda HTML5技术教程之14]案例分析:制作网页游戏

    本文档要分析的案例是一个爱消除的网页小游戏,从中可以体会一些Mugeda API的用法和使用Mugeda动画制作网页游戏的方法. (一)游戏规则: 1.开始游戏时,手机出现在最上面一行的任意一格: 2 ...

  4. [Mugeda HTML5技术教程之1] HTML5: 生存还是毁灭

    [Mugeda HTML5技术教程] 开篇: HTML5 - 生存,还是毁灭 摘要:HTML5并不试图解决所有问题.但是在很多适合的场合,HTML5是不二选择. To be, or not to be ...

  5. [Mugeda HTML5技术教程之11]Mugeda API简介

    一.API 概述 Mugeda API 提供了一个简单的,结构化的方法来实时动态管理Mugeda内容.它提供了一下方法: •访问Mugeda内容中的对象. •获取和设置对象属性,如位置.旋转.比例.不 ...

  6. [Mugeda HTML5技术教程之3] Hello World: 第一个Mugeda动画

    今天我们开始我们的第一个Mugeda动画作品,并通过它来看看制作Mugeda动画的一些通用流程.在开始制作之前,请确保你已经拥有一个Mugeda网站的账号.如果还没有,你可以登录 www.mugeda ...

  7. [Mugeda HTML5技术教程之4] Studio 概述

    Mugeda Studio 是基于云平台的制作HTML5动画的专业可视化集成开发环境,可以让你在不需要安装客户端程序的情况下,只通过浏览器就能轻松创作高质量的HTML5动画.HTML5动画相对于传统的 ...

  8. [Mugeda HTML5技术教程之18]如何在Android应用中使用Mugeda动画内容

    1.简介 本文主要介绍如何在Android应用程序中使用Mugeda动画.Mgeda动画是标准HTML5格式的动画,在Android应用程序中可以使用WebView来加载Mugeda动画.动画内容本身 ...

  9. [Mugeda HTML5技术教程之17] 理解Mugeda访问统计结果

    1. 功能简介 Mugeda提供动画统计功能,使得动画制作者可以直观的了解动画的浏览情况,包括浏览量,参与度,以及观看者的分布情况. 目前统计功能主要展示动画内容和广告工程的统计数据.在动画被发布或导 ...

随机推荐

  1. 线性表顺序存储方式的C语言实现

    /* 编译器VC6++ 文件名1.cpp 代码版本号:1.0 时间:2015年9月14日16:39:21 */ #include <stdio.h> #include <stdlib ...

  2. DOS头 IMAGE_DOS_HEADER

    IMAGE_DOS_HEADER STRUCT { +0h WORD e_magic // Magic DOS signature MZ(4Dh 5Ah) DOS可执行文件标记 +2h WORD e_ ...

  3. UIBezierPath

    UIBezierPath 笔者在写本篇文章之前,也没有系统学习过贝塞尔曲线,只是曾经某一次的需求需要使用到,才临时百度看了一看而且使用最基本的功能.现在总算有时间停下来好好研究研究这个神奇而伟大的贝塞 ...

  4. codevs 1031 质数环

    题目描述 Description 一个大小为N(N<=17)的质数环是由1到N共N个自然数组成的一个数环,数环上每两个相邻的数字之和为质数.如下图是一个大小为6的质数环.为了方便描述,规定数环上 ...

  5. Android事件监听器Event Listener

    在 Android 中,我们可以通过事件处理使UI与用户互动(UI Events). UI的用户事件处理,即View处理用户的操作,在应用程序中几乎不可避免.View是重要的类,它是与用户互动的前线: ...

  6. 转:分享13款PHP开发框架

    文章来自于:http://mashable.com/2014/04/04/php-frameworks-build-applications/ Building software applicatio ...

  7. SPOJ 0287 Smart Network Administrator

    题目大意:一座村庄有N户人家.只有第一家可以连上互联网,其他人家要想上网必须拉一根缆线通过若干条街道连到第一家.每一根完整的缆线只能有一种颜色.网管有一个要求,各条街道内不同人家的缆线必须不同色,且总 ...

  8. asp.net 1.1网站开发配置出现”Visual Studio .NET 无法创建或打开应用程序”解决方法

    可能的解决方案: 1.注册.net framework 1.1 C:\WINDOWS\Microsoft.NET\Framework\v1.1.4322\aspnet_regiis /i 2,如果配置 ...

  9. HDOJ 1303 Doubles(简单题)

    Problem Description As part of an arithmetic competency program, your students will be given randoml ...

  10. Android中几种常用的话框

    1.普通对话框: Builder alert=new AlertDialog.Builder(MainActivity.this); alert.setTitle("提示"); a ...